About this water

Lake Norman is an artificial fresh water lake located in southwestern North Carolina, approximately 15 miles north of Charlotte. Created between 1959 and 1964 as part of the construction of the Cowans Ford Dam by Duke Energy, it is the largest man-made body of fresh water located entirely within the state. The lake is named after former Duke Power president Norman Atwater Cocke.

Common questions

What fish can you catch at Lake Norman?

The usual catches here are Bluegill, White Bass, Largemouth Bass, Smallmouth Bass, Striped Bass, Brown Trout, Rainbow Trout and Black Crappie.

Do you need a fishing license at Lake Norman?

Yes. A state fishing license is required; see the link on this page for the state's rules.

When is the best time to fish Lake Norman?

Bluegill fishing is usually best around May-Jul. The best windows are usually dawn, day and dusk.
